The Impact of AI on Local News Reporting

Artificial Intelligence (AI) has become increasingly prevalent in various industries, including journalism. In the realm of local news reporting, AI technology is revolutionizing the way news is gathered, processed, and disseminated to the public. From automated content generation to data analysis, AI is changing the landscape of local news reporting in significant ways.

One of the most prominent ways in which AI is impacting local news reporting is through automated content generation. AI-powered software can now generate news articles based on data inputs, eliminating the need for human reporters to write every single piece of news. This technology allows newsrooms to produce more content at a faster pace, reaching a larger audience with timely and relevant news updates.

In addition to automated content generation, AI is also being used to analyze data and identify trends in local news reporting. By analyzing patterns in news articles and social media posts, AI can help journalists uncover important stories and provide valuable insights into local issues. This data-driven approach to reporting can lead to more informed and impactful journalism, helping to shape public discourse and influence policy decisions.

Furthermore, AI technology is being used to personalize news content for individual readers. By analyzing user data and preferences, AI algorithms can deliver customized news updates to readers based on their interests and reading habits. This personalized approach to news delivery can help news organizations attract and retain readers, ultimately leading to increased revenue and sustainability.

Despite the many benefits of AI in local news reporting, there are also concerns about the impact of AI on journalism. Some critics worry that AI technology could lead to job losses for human reporters, as automated content generation becomes more prevalent. Additionally, there are concerns about the potential for bias in AI algorithms, which could influence the types of news stories that are selected and presented to the public.

In order to address these concerns and maximize the benefits of AI in local news reporting, it is important for news organizations to implement ethical guidelines and standards for the use of AI technology. By ensuring transparency and accountability in AI algorithms, newsrooms can maintain the integrity of their reporting and build trust with readers.
